Bio

In The Dark started off with a string of luck in 2005. Formed by Walt Berger and Wayne Feranti in 2005, their first show was performing on the same bill as Vince Welnick. After a series of festivals, the band started to gig locally in Connecticut in the fall of 2005.
The spring of 2006 had the band performing at festivals in upstate New York put on by The Groovelink, and many other music festivals throughout the northeast. In 2006 the band performed on the same bill as Max Creek, Donna Jean and the Zen Tricksters, Mookie Siegel, Depth and Quartet. The band continued to build up momentum but band members left and Walt Berger continued to tour solo or with special guests at festivals throughout the Northeast. In the spring of 2007 In The Dark was back with new members, once again performing at festivals and bars throughout the Northeast. Things really came together in the fall of 2007 when Mike Machie (drums) and Alex Wu (bass) joined the band a unique blend of hard rock drums with jam band guitar and bass, they performed a 3+ hour show after Max Creek @ Sterling Stage Amp igniting the crowd til 4am!.

2008 found the band at an all time high, opening for The Word (Robert Randolph, John Medeski and members of the North Miss Allstars) and a newly reunited Blind Melon @ The Webster Theatre in Hartford on the mainstage. Also they performed at festivals in prime slots playing before Max Creek, Freakbass, Jackie Greene, Melvin Seals and JGB, Moonalice, Juggling Suns and many other well known touring acts.
